So yea, I know that we can make our planes look different by picking different skins. But how about a personal plane number.

You dont know what I am talking about do you?

It would be a number that you could set in the O-club, any 2-3 digit number (01, 23, 99, 354, etc) that would show up on the wing and tail (vertical stabilizer) just like the squad logo. In fact, I dont know how it works, but it would have all most the same programing as the squad logo.

A personal number could be used is FSO's when planes are tightly packed together, when some one is so close to you you can see their name but can see their wing or tail. Also you could tell who's who when taking a screen shot.

So to help show what I am talking about, I in about 5 minuets photo shopped a screen shot form the community page.

Thats what i came up with.

I dont know what font HTC might use, but I used impact. As for color, there could be 2-3 colors to pick form, that way if you are using a white plane skin, you can have black numbers.

I know this wont make the planes look histoicaly accurate, but it would give a little personal touch to the planes.
